Priorat,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, has become known as one of the world’s most unique and rewarding places to make powerful yet mineral-driven and food friendly wine. Perhaps no other wine region in the world so perfectly toes the line between ancient tradition and modern winemaking techniques. Especially when combined with a quest to partake of the many Catalonian specialties prepared by the world class chefs here, an immersion via tasting the mind blowing wines is an epicurean traveler’s dream trip.

Accommodations

Ora Hotel Priorat, a member of Design Hotels, located in the old abbey of Torroja del Priorat. This is an 18th century building beautifully converted into a boutique hotel with all the charm Priorat has to offer, as well as a lovely restaurant and wine cellar.

OR

Gran Hotel Mas d’en Bruno, a brand new Relais & Chateau hotel on an historic estate in the heart of Priorat. With 24 elegant suites, this is the ideal place to disconnect and enjoy an exclusive getaway, surrounded by mountains, vineyards and quaint hilltop villages.

Sample Itinerary

Day 1 | Arrivals. Get the lowdown on Priorat winemaking’s rich history and where it stands today.  Then enjoy a fresh, creatively prepared dinner, where we will be joined by a local winemaker and her fabulous wines. 

Day 2 | We’ll start the day with wine tasting at one of the many acclaimed wineries in the region. Next we’ll lunch on the unique Priorat specialties of La Cooperativa and afterwards participate in a local activity (past activities have included a label making tutorial, a perfumery experience, and honey tastings). After rest and relaxation, we will enjoy a dining experience in one of the region’s charming towns.

Day 3 | Begin the day with a tour of where it all began: the Scala Dei Carthusian Monastery, then ride or walk up to a vineyard for a picnic with a view, featuring the world’s best jamón ibérico and critically acclaimed wines. Relax by the pool while sipping on refreshing white Priorat wines, then head to an unforgettable farewell dinner at La Bacchanal, inside a converted stable in the village of Falset.

Day 4 | Departures
